Why We Built This Site
Alabama records do not sit in one universal file. The Monroe County Sheriff's Office keeps its reports and booking material. The Monroe Circuit Clerk maintains Circuit and District Court charges, dockets, judgments, and warrants. ALEA CJIS holds fingerprint-supported Alabama criminal history, while ADOC covers current state-prison custody and the Alabama Sex Offender Registry publishes the subset authorized by state law. We arrange verified contacts, official portals, known fees, and request steps around the record each office actually holds.
